Tenant Retention Strategies for Sustainable Revenue Growth
Building a loyal tenant base is crucial for achieving consistent revenue streams. Implementing effective retention strategies can substantially reduce vacancy rates and cultivate long-term ties with residents.
One key approach is to prioritize exceptional customer service. This involves promptly handling maintenance requests, staying accessible to tenants, and building a welcoming living environment.
Furthermore, implementing resident events and initiatives can enhance tenant engagement and build a sense of connection. Regularly gathering input See details from tenants and incorporating their insights demonstrates your commitment to improving the living experience.
Remember, satisfied tenants are more likely to extend their leases, contributing to sustainable revenue growth for your property business.
Navigating Market Volatility: Best Practices for Commercial Real Estate Managers
The commercial real estate landscape is inherently dynamic, subject to a myriad of economic, social, and technological forces. This constant shift demands that property managers be nimble and responsive in their approach.
To thrive in this environment, commercial real estate managers must hone a keen understanding of market trends. Regularly assessing data on rental rates, vacancy levels, and demographic shifts can provide valuable insights into the direction of the market. This awareness empowers managers to make informed decisions about leasing, pricing, and property upgrades.
Moreover, successful adjustment often involves embracing innovative technologies. Property management platforms can streamline operations, improve tenant communication, and provide up-to-the-minute data on property performance.
- Additionally, fostering strong relationships with tenants, lenders, and other industry participants is crucial for addressing market challenges.
- Honest communication with all parties can help mitigate risks and cultivate a sense of collaboration.
In conclusion, commercial real estate managers who are versatile, data-driven, and proactive will be best positioned to succeed in the face of market fluctuations.
